My rating system loosely follows a
Normal Distribution with Mean = 5, X = 1,2,...,10, Standard Deviation = 1.8. My scores correspond to a percentile, with 5 being average = 50th percentile (technically should be 5.5, but w/e). To determine exact scores, I use a weighted average based on my personal taste: (.30*characters)+(.20*story)+(.15*art)+(.15*sound)+(.15*enjoyment)+(.05*historical value). As always, scores are subjective.
10 (SS-tier)(99.7%) -
Masterpiece. Among the very best of all time. Strong in every category, with deep, powerful themes, and singular artistic vision.
9 (S-tier)(98.7%) -
Elite. Superb presentation with very strong themes. It may have a couple minor flaws, but is otherwise head and shoulders above almost everything else.
8 (A-tier)(95%) -
Excellent. High quality in most aspects. Handles themes deftly, efficiently, and with memorable flair. Few flaws.
7 (B-tier)(87%) -
Very good. Solid structure with memorable characters and/or story. May be missing one or two key pieces. May have some inconsistency in quality.
6 (C-tier)(71%) -
Good. Above average material that leaves at least a passing impression on the viewer. Usually lacking in one major area.
5 (D-tier)(50%) -
Satisfactory. It does an adequate job exploring the premise, but is otherwise unremarkable. This score is also reserved for anime that were strong in one category but very weak in another.
4 (E-tier)(29%) -
Mediocre. Has a few redeeming qualities--often high production values at the expense of writing or solid story structure. May have played it too safe or too ambitious.
3 (F-tier)(13%) -
Inadequate. Far below average. Likely sub-par in most categories, especially lacking in empathetic characters and/or logical plot progression. Has few redeeming qualities.
2 (G-tier)(5%) -
Bad. Painful to watch. Has at most 1 redeeming quality. Can make fun of it at the expense of your sanity.
1 (H-tier)(1%) -
Failure. Mind-bleach. Terrible in almost all aspects and fails to deliver in any meaningful or entertaining way.
*Depending on the primary genre, the bell curve is centered around a different value. This is based on my personal preferences for each genre.
Centered around 4/10: Comedy, Slice of life, Romance, School, Sports, Horror, Music, Animated Shorts
Centered around 5/10: Action, Adventure, Shounen/Shoujo, Sci-Fi, Fantasy, Military, Space, Magic, Mystery
Centered around 6/10: Psychological, Drama, Thriller, Mecha, Seinen, Dementia
